AI Summary
-
Establishes a 7-member Gender Pay Disparity Task Force composed of representatives from the House, Senate, a labor law attorney, business interests representative, and Ohio women's organizations representative
-
Requires at least four task force members to be women, with members appointed within 30 days of the bill's effective date
-
Task force must determine the extent and causes of pay disparity between men and women in Ohio and develop legislative recommendations to decrease the disparity
-
Requires the task force to issue a report with findings and recommendations to the Governor, President of the Senate, and Speaker of the House within six months of the effective date
-
Task force automatically ceases to exist upon issuance of the final report
Legislative Description
To create the Gender Pay Disparity Task Force.
